The coastal location matters more than most people realize. Salt air from Boston Harbor accelerates corrosion on springs, cables, and rollers. We see this constantly in Eagle Hill and closer to the water. A spring that might last 9-10 years in a landlocked suburb often fails at 7 years here. Regular maintenance makes a huge difference, especially lubricating hardware and checking for rust spots before they become problems.

Winter creates its own challenges. When temperatures drop below freezing, metal components contract and lubricants thicken. A door that worked fine in September suddenly struggles in January. Opener motors work harder, springs become brittle, and weather seals crack. We stock cold-weather lubricants and heavy-duty springs specifically for New England conditions.

Our most common call is spring replacement. Torsion springs handle the entire weight of your door, cycling through thousands of opens and closes until metal fatigue wins. When one breaks, you'll hear a loud bang and the door won't lift more than a few inches. We carry residential and commercial-grade springs on every truck, sized for doors from 7 to 16 feet wide.

Garage door opener installation is our second specialty. We install L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ie models with battery backup (critical during power outages). Belt-drive units run quieter, which matters if you have living space above the garage. Chain-drive openers cost less and work great for detached garages. We'll explain the differences and let you decide what fits your budget and noise tolerance.

Cable and roller repairs keep doors running smoothly. Frayed cables are dangerous and need immediate replacement. Worn rollers cause that grinding noise you hear every morning. We replace both quickly, usually in the same visit. Track realignment fixes doors that bind or come off one side. Panel replacement handles dents from fender-benders or storm damage.

Do garage door springs really need to be replaced in pairs?

Yes, absolutely. Springs are installed as a matched set and wear at the same rate. If one breaks, the other is within weeks or months of failing. Replacing both saves you from a second service call and balances the door properly. We always recommend pairs even though some companies will replace just one to lower the initial quote.

What causes that loud grinding noise when my door opens?

Usually it's worn rollers or dry hinges. Rollers have bearings that wear out after years of use, creating a metal-on-metal scraping sound. Sometimes tracks get misaligned and the door binds. We diagnose the exact cause during inspection. Most noise issues are fixable in one visit for a reasonable cost.
